Since 2020, aggregated from related topics
Computational linguistics is a field at the intersection of linguistics and computer science that focuses on the computational aspects of language understanding and generation. It involves designing algorithms and models that enable computers to process, analyze and generate human language in various forms, such as text and speech. Computational linguists work on tasks such as natural language processing, machine translation, sentiment analysis, speech recognition, language generation, and many others. This field is essential for developing technologies like virtual assistants, chatbots, search engines, and machine translation systems.